    Martie,

    I watched our Dawgs play against Miss St. last week, the only game I have been to. We had a huge mis-communication problem btw our catcher and pitcher for about an inning that cost us 2 runs. Besides that, our defense was fine that game. Miss St. 2 hit us, their mid-week pitcher was a juco-All American last year, he is damn good. I hate to see their weekend rotation since this kid is not in it. Miss St. plays at LSU this weekend, so we will see how good they are. I am not worried about our team. This is most definately a process of re-building that will take about 4 years. We are in year 2. I just hope you are our athletic director (I'm not kidding either) so we can keep Simoneaux around. One good thing, he has to win here. For him to go somewhere else, he must win here, which I know he will.

    Our hitting, I think is average. We have to play small ball (bunt, bunt & run, hit & run, squeeze, steal, double steal, etc...) to scratch our runs. Spangler is a legitmate homerun threat. I think Soper will be a stud next year and year after at the plate, he can mash, he just needs to get used to collegiate ball. I don't know why I said all of this, you probably know it already.     Been to eight games this year; however, I did not see the Alabama game.

    Obviously, our pitching situation changed when Coach Sim decided to inject Burns and Love into our weekend rotation. I still haven't seen Love pitch, but Burns and Meyer are pretty solid. The adventure now begins when we go to the bullpen. Lots of surprises in that regard, but Alsup has been a pleasant one.

    Hitting has been feast or famine. Gary Holik has been coming on strong and I like seeing Steve Soper at the plate, but really miss Ben Tabor (despite the funky song).

    Suspect this will sound crazy for a Sim-coached team, but I don't think we are running the bases as well as we did last year.
